Factors Influencing Sash Window Repair Costs
The cost of repairing sash windows in the UK is not a one-size-fits-all circumstance. Many aspects add to the final expense, including:
Type of Repair Required:
Different problems require various levels of repair. Some common kinds of repairs include:
Re-glazing: Repairing or replacing damaged glass panes.Restringing: Fixing or replacing the cables that allow the sashes to move efficiently.Repairing Rot: Addressing damage triggered by wood rot or insect invasions.Painting and Finishing: Refreshing the paint to secure the wood and improve look.
Material and Quality of the Wood:
The quality of the wood utilized for repairs will substantially affect the general cost. Top quality timber will cost more however use remarkable resilience.
Area and Location:
Geographic location plays an essential role in figuring out repair expenses. Urban locations generally have greater labor rates compared to rural areas due to require and availability.
Professional Expertise:
Hiring a specialist can typically result in increased costs due to their expertise in historical windows. However, it may conserve you money in the long run due to their quality work.
Extent of Damage:
The more extreme the damage, the greater the repair costs. Small concerns can frequently be repaired with minimal cost, while comprehensive damage may need a complete overhaul.
Estimated Costs for Sash Window Repairs
The following table offers an overview of common sash window repair services and their approximated expenses in the UK:
Repair TypeTypical Cost (₤)DescriptionRe-glazing100 - 250Replacing damaged or damaged glass panesRestringing50 - 100Changing cords or chains for sashesWood Rot Repair150 - 300Treatment of rotten wood, may involve partial replacementPainting80 - 150Stripping and repainting to secure woodFull Restoration500 - 1,500+Comprehensive repairs to bring back functionality and looks
Note: Prices may differ based on the particular area and seriousness of the damage.
Common Issues with Sash Windows
Sash windows, while lovely, are prone to a range of common concerns, consisting of:
